Output 07504f3be97b31571f3846899a8b795b41cd7f5c62272bd3bab65d3100ae5754:0

value
8490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 500857a69996ab762dc7e30f63b27d5e03f1b7b6 OP_EQUALVERIFY OP_CHECKSIG
address
18JB3zASaqWNAsYqFBxFAwGKmd4N4BEDvp
transaction
07504f3be97b31571f3846899a8b795b41cd7f5c62272bd3bab65d3100ae5754
spent
true